Your Digital Keys: How to Lock Down Your Online Life Without the Headache

Our digital lives are deeply enmeshed with online accounts, making authentication systems crucial gatekeepers. While passwords were once the standard, their inherent weaknesses have paved the way for Multi-Factor Authentication (MFA), which uses multiple forms of verification (something you know, have, or are) to significantly boost security. Single Sign-On (SSO) systems, powered by Identity Providers, streamline logins by allowing access to multiple services with one set of credentials. Despite technological advancements, human error remains a significant vulnerability. To bolster digital defenses, users are advised to use strong, unique passwords managed by a password manager, enable MFA wherever possible, be vigilant against phishing attempts, keep all software updated, secure personal devices, manage privacy settings, and think critically about online sharing. Looking ahead, biometrics and AI-powered behavioral analysis promise even more seamless security, while future solutions might offer greater user control over digital identity.
